OK so I sent an email and got an answer this morning. The answer basically said that my case had been escalated and that the processing is over 5 months now. It also told me I could enquire again after the 15th of January 2013. That will be six months after my interview.

Hi All. Just a quick story. My husband has a very minor ($50 fine) cannibas charge from 28 years ago. He is now a Security Officer with AFP Airside (tarmac) clearance. He had his visa interveiw in Perth on Aug 23, 2012. So we are currently just over 20 weeks. We emailed in November to be told it had been escalated and the wait is now six months. Due to bad travel agent advice (Grrr - but our responsibility none the less) we are booked to travel March 31. Planning on taking ou kids to Legoland, Disneyland, Grand Canyon etc - clearly not a threat!! So although he is now a very changed person we understand its their country their rules. We wont however be seeing a possible Visa Denial as a slight on his charatcter, more as a loss of common sense and logic in this whole process. Wish us luck!!
